一键调节网页视频播放速度:Set Video Speed Globally插件

0 下载量 153 浏览量 更新于2024-12-29 收藏 6KB ZIP 举报
资源摘要信息: "Set Video Speed Globally" 是一款由 MMISCOOL 开发的浏览器扩展程序,专为用户调整网页中 HTML 视频元素播放速度而设计。它允许用户以更快或更慢的速度播放在线视频内容,从而提升观看体验。该插件提供了一个简洁直观的用户界面,用户可以轻松地在不同的播放速度之间切换。此外,它还具备记忆功能,能够记住用户设置的特定视频播放速度,以便用户在重复观看视频时无需重新调整。 ### 扩展程序功能详解 1. **全局调整视频播放速度**: - 该插件能够识别网页中的所有 HTML 视频元素,并允许用户统一调整这些视频的播放速度。 - 用户可以设置任何速度值,例如0.5x(半速播放),1.5x(1.5倍速播放),2x(两倍速播放)等。 - 速度调整适用于当前浏览的所有视频,无论视频源来自哪个网站。 2. **简单的用户操作界面**: - 插件的设计旨在提供最简化的用户体验,确保用户可以快速访问并调整视频播放速度。 - 用户界面可能包括一个可拖动的滑块或几个预设的速度选项按钮。 3. **速度记忆功能**: - 插件能够记住用户对每个视频设置的播放速度,并在下次访问相同的视频时自动应用该速度设置。 - 这个功能特别适合那些有习惯性观看速度的用户,能够省去重复设置播放速度的麻烦。 ### 技术实现原理 1. **浏览器扩展技术**: - "Set Video Speed Globally" 是一个基于浏览器扩展技术开发的应用程序,可以在支持扩展程序的浏览器中运行,如 Google Chrome、Firefox、Opera 等。 - 扩展程序通过监听网页中的视频播放事件,从而介入视频播放速度的控制。 2. **DOM操作和脚本注入**: - 扩展程序可能使用 DOM 操作技术来识别和控制网页中的视频元素。 - 通过注入自定义脚本,该插件能够在视频播放时动态调整 HTML5 <video> 标签的属性,以改变播放速度。 3. **本地存储**: - 为了实现记住用户设置的功能,扩展程序会使用浏览器的本地存储(例如 Chrome 的 localStorage 或 IndexedDB)来保存用户对视频速度的设置。 - 每当用户调整视频速度时,这些设置会被保存下来,以便在用户的会话之间持久化。 ### 应用场景 1. **学习和教育**: - 观看教学视频或讲座时,提高视频播放速度可以帮助用户节省时间,快速吸收信息。 - 对于需要反复观看视频的用户,记忆功能可以确保每次都能按照用户习惯的速度播放,提高效率。 2. **娱乐和个人化体验**: - 在观看娱乐视频或电影时,用户可以根据个人喜好调整播放速度,使得观看体验更为个性化。 - 对于需要反复观看特定片段的用户,可以通过慢速播放来仔细欣赏细节。 ### 使用限制和注意事项 1. **浏览器兼容性**: - 用户在使用该插件前应检查其浏览器是否支持该扩展程序,并了解是否需要安装特定版本的插件。 2. **视频源支持**: - 并非所有的视频播放平台都支持通过外部扩展程序调整播放速度,部分网站可能会通过其播放器的设置来限制播放速度的调整。 - 需要注意的是,某些视频在以非常规速度播放时可能会出现音画不同步的问题。 3. **隐私和安全**: - 插件可能会请求访问用户所访问网页的权限,用户应了解插件的隐私政策和安全措施,确保个人隐私和数据安全不受影响。 ### 结论 "Set Video Speed Globally" 扩展程序通过简化用户界面和强大的记忆功能,为用户提供了一个高效且易用的工具,以便在全球范围内调整网页视频的播放速度。它不仅可以节省时间,提高学习和工作效率,还能增强观看视频时的个性化体验。然而,用户在安装和使用此类扩展程序时,应关注其对浏览器性能的影响、兼容性以及隐私和安全问题。